Get a Free Vending Machine Quote!

Random Listing

Unit 112-113 Belgravia Workshops, 149-163 Marlborough Rd

London, Greater London

11 Brookfield Business Park, Lincoln Road, Werrington

Peterborough, Cambridgeshire

14 The Tithings, Kibworth

Leicester, Leicestershire

Brick House Farm, Brickhouse Hill

Hook, Hampshire

50 Briar Edge

Newcastle Upon Tyne, Tyne And Wear